Output 38a4820d8c8d6131b082d076cb7e1d33e019e1c5b9474804a6c80a0517cd6121:0

value
126428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69757237c2b6b24ebd29ffd21bf2551fc4b2a96d OP_EQUAL
address
3BJdZzHMTbDTkHA1f7wJLRQSp9E3XtLRrq
transaction
38a4820d8c8d6131b082d076cb7e1d33e019e1c5b9474804a6c80a0517cd6121
spent
true